Abstract
The present invention discloses a kind of environmentally friendly dish washing liquid, by forming following weight percentage components: sodium sulfate of polyethenoxy ether of fatty alcohol 8%~15%, alkyl poly glucoside 3%~8%, cardanol polyoxyethylene ether 5%~10%, Tea Saponin 1%~5%, natural bacteriostatic agent 0.5%~3%, hydroxyethyl cellulose 0.1%~1% and deionized water surplus.Surfactant in dish washing liquid formula of the present invention is environmentally friendly green surfactant, and biological degradability is good, environment friendly and pollution-free, and there is good compatibility and synergy between component, foaming abundancy is easy to rinse well, and it is mild non-stimulated, safe and non-toxic, dirt-removing power is strong.Also containing the natural bacteriostatic agent of natural botanical source in dish washing liquid formula of the present invention, the utensil after making cleaning has certain biocidal property, and bacteria can be prevented from growing, and the natural bacteriostatic agent can also provide nutrition for human skin, has skin care effect.

Sodium sulfate of polyethenoxy ether of fatty alcohol is a kind of anionic surfactant, has excellent hard water resistance property and foaming
Property, biodegrade is rapidly.
Alkyl poly glucoside is a kind of nonionic surfactant of environment-friendly, has excellent foam performance,
It is easily biodegradable, surface tension is low, and dirt-removing power is good, and foaming abundancy is fine and smooth, and compatibility is strong, and also the antibacterial with wide spectrum is living
Property, it is nontoxic, non-stimulated.
Cardanol polyoxyethylene ether is a kind of high biological degradability and environmentally friendly nonionic surfactant, life
Product after object degradation is free of nonyl phenol, will not influence biological endocrine system, not will cause ecological hazard, and itself and fatty alcohol
Polyethenoxy ether sodium sulfate and alkyl poly glucoside have good compatibility, and washing is had excellent performance.
Tea Saponin is the extract of tealeaves, and structure is a kind of Triterpene saponins, has stronger surface-active, hard water resistance energy
Power and bubbling ability are good, also have good emulsification, decontamination, wetting and divergent function.

The main component of dandelion extract is bitter principle, flavonoids and choline, has broad-spectrum antibacterial activity, to golden yellow
Staphylococcus, staphylococcus epidermis, Pseudomonas aeruginosa, Escherichia coli and Candida albicans etc. have inhibitory effect.
The main component of Folum Ilicis extract is triterpenes, Polyphenols, flavonoids ursolic acid, catechin, amino acid, dimension life
Element, bitter principle and various trace elements etc. have antibacterial and antioxidation.
Flos Caryophylli extract extracts the dry flower that source is plant clove of myrtaceae, and main component is eugenol,
Have the effects that antibacterial and antiviral, it is inhibited to staphylococcus aureus, Escherichia coli etc..
Inventor is by lot of experiments discovery, dandelion extract, Folum Ilicis extract and Flos Caryophylli extract three
Compounding can generate synergistic effect, and fungistatic effect is obviously improved.Dandelion extract, Ilex Latifolia Thunb is added in dish washing liquid formula of the present invention
Natural bacteriostatic agent made of extract and Flos Caryophylli extract compounding, has preferable antibiotic property after not only cleaning utensil, is not easy
Bacterium is bred, and the natural bacteriostatic agent can also provide nutrition for human skin, there is skin care effect.
Preferably, the preparation method of the environmentally friendly dish washing liquid, includes the following steps: that rouge is added in deionized water
Fat alcohol polyethenoxy ether sodium sulfate, alkyl poly glucoside, cardanol polyoxyethylene ether and Tea Saponin, are heated to 80~85 DEG C,
Then hydroxyethyl cellulose is added to being completely dissolved in stirring, be dispersed with stirring uniformly, is cooled to 55~60 DEG C, and natural bacteriostatic is added
Agent is dispersed with stirring uniformly, and the environmentally friendly dish washing liquid is made.

Embodiment 1
The present embodiment 1 provides a kind of environmentally friendly dish washing liquid, by forming following weight percentage components: fatty alcohol
Polyethenoxy ether sodium sulfate 11%, alkyl poly glucoside 4%, cardanol polyoxyethylene ether 9%, Tea Saponin 3%, natural bacteriostatic
Agent 2%, hydroxyethyl cellulose 0.5% and deionized water surplus.
The natural bacteriostatic agent is made of dandelion extract, Folum Ilicis extract and Flos Caryophylli extract;It counts in mass ratio,
Dandelion extract: Folum Ilicis extract: Flos Caryophylli extract=2:2:7.
The preparation method of the environmentally friendly dish washing liquid, includes the following steps: that poly alkyl alcohol is added in deionized water
Ethylene oxide ether sodium sulfate, alkyl poly glucoside, cardanol polyoxyethylene ether and Tea Saponin are heated to 80~85 DEG C, and stirring is extremely
It is completely dissolved, hydroxyethyl cellulose is then added, be dispersed with stirring uniformly, be cooled to 55~60 DEG C, natural bacteriostatic agent stirring is added
It is uniformly dispersed, the environmentally friendly dish washing liquid is made.

One, irritation detects
The dish washing liquid of Examples 1 to 5 is sampled, it is applied to volunteer of 100 ages at 18~50 years old in right amount
The back of the hand on, observe 30min, see its whether occur it is red and swollen, play the allergic phenomenas such as rash, blistering, observation indicate that: in 30min
Interior all volunteers do not occur any allergic phenomena, illustrate that dish washing liquid of the invention is mildly non-stimulated to skin.
Two, decontamination and fungistatic effect experiment
It is surveyed according to the method (A class meal, kitchenware detergent) in QB/T 2850-2007 (antibacterial bacteriostatic type detergent)
Examination, test result are as shown in table 1:
1 decontamination of table and fungistatic effect
Can clearly it know from the interpretation of result of table 1:
1, the dish washing liquid of the embodiment of the present invention 1~5 has preferable dirt-removing power and fungistatic effect, illustrates inventive formulation
Dish washing liquid dirt-removing power it is strong, good antimicrobial effect.
2, the dish washing liquid of Examples 1 to 5 illustrates in formula there are a degree of difference in decontamination and antibacterial effect
The dosage of component is arranged in pairs or groups different, can be impacted to the effect of dish washing liquid, wherein the dish washing liquid comprehensive performance of Examples 1 to 3 compared with
It is good, therefore using it as optimization formula.
3, the effect of comparing embodiment 1 and comparative example 1~3 illustrates have between the surfactant in inventive formulation
Synergistic effect, and used time, dirt-removing power is stronger, and the addition of alkyl poly glucoside also have to the biocidal property of dish washing liquid it is certain
Humidification.
4, the effect of comparing embodiment 1 and comparative example 4~6 illustrates that dandelion extract, Folum Ilicis extract and cloves mention
Take object three compounding that can generate synergistic effect, fungistatic effect is obviously improved.
